I went to Salvador in March of 2008 with the only intention to escape winter. I was sitting in my apartment in Brooklyn and just decided that I had enough and it was time to go. A couple of days later I found myself on a plane heading for Brazil. Going to Salvador was something that was always in the back of my head. Usually when I go to on trips by myself I get a bit nervous, but going to Brazil was something I did with great ease.
These images are about everything and nothing. On the one hand I am not trying to tell a specific story, the viewers are free to interpret these images, as they feel fit. For me on the other hand they are about a relationship, a personal crossroad and a city. My focus was on the everyday and the visceral colors of the city. I photographed my friends, strangers and situations I encountered while wandering the streets. Salvador helped me to reconnect to the feeling of being content and however fleeting that may be on film, it’s something I try to hold on to.
